Ordinals
beta
Sat 1312502752091140
decimal
44309.23952091140
percentile
2.62500550418228%
name
mfwekqaunfbp
cycle
0
epoch
2
block
44309
offset
23952091140
timestamp
2024-01-17 03:03:54 UTC
rarity
common
prev
next